A mortgage blog is a way for loan officers to comment on mortgages, real estate, or even who won the state footbal championship. Blogs are written like a newspaper column. The writer is expected to give his perspective/opinion. Some exellent examples of mortgage/real estate blogs are
http://blog.pacesettermortgage.com/ http://www.behindthemortgage.typepad.com/ http://matrix.millersamuel.com/ http://www.raincityguide.com/ http://philleto.blogspot.com/
My personal blog lenderama.com is a blog geared toward other mortgage brokers. I also blog for realtyblogging.com. My specific focus on that blog is to show other real estate and mortgage professionals how to get started in blogging. My posts can be found under Todd Carpenter in blogging for business.
What Darin has done, is make it very easy for Mortgage Pros to add their own news and opinions to their web site, without the need for a web designer to do it for you. By publishing always fresh content, you give readers a reason to frequent your site, even if they aren't necessarily looking for a mortgage. |

Real Simple Syndication is most cases now. Its a way to expose information in a machine readable structured file called an XML file.
Most any news service now offers their news in RSS format. |
